House foundation repair services focus on diagnosing and addressing issues related to the structural support of a property’s foundation. These services typically involve inspecting the foundation to identify signs of damage, such as cracks, uneven settling, or shifting. Repair methods can include underpinning, piering, or the installation of additional supports to stabilize the foundation and prevent further movement. The goal is to restore the foundation’s integrity, ensuring the stability and safety of the entire structure.
Foundation problems often result from soil movement, moisture fluctuations, or poor initial construction. Common signs that indicate the need for repair include cracked or bowed walls, uneven flooring, sticking doors or windows, and visible cracks in the foundation itself. Addressing these issues early can prevent more severe structural damage and costly repairs down the line. Foundation Repair Costs - Typically, foundation repair services can range from $2,000 to $7,500, depending on the extent of damage and the repair method used. Minor cracks might cost around $1,000, while more extensive work can exceed $10,000. Variations are common based on local conditions and contractor pricing.
Pier and Beam Foundation Costs - Repairing pier and beam foundations generally falls between $3,000 and $10,000. Smaller repairs might be closer to $3,000, whereas extensive underpinning or replacement can reach higher amounts. Costs vary based on the size of the structure and the severity of issues.
Concrete Slab Foundation Costs - Fixing a concrete slab foundation often costs between $2,500 and $6,500. Minor settlement cracks may be on the lower end, while significant leveling or replacement can push costs upward. Local factors influence the final price range.
Cost Factors - The overall cost of foundation repair depends on factors such as the size of the affected area, repair method, and local labor rates. For example, a small crack repair might be around $1,200, while extensive foundation replacement could surpass $15,000. When selecting a contractor for house foundation repair, it is important to consider their experience and track record in handling similar projects. Homeowners should look for local professionals who have a history of successful foundation repairs in the area, as this can indicate familiarity with regional soil conditions and common issues. Clear, written expectations about the scope of work, materials used, and project timelines are essential to ensure transparency and alignment between the homeowner and the contractor.
Reputable references and reviews from previous clients can provide insights into the quality of work and professionalism of foundation repair specialists. Homeowners are encouraged to ask potential contractors for contact information of past customers or to seek reviews on independent platforms. This feedback can help gauge the reliability and craftsmanship of local pros, making it easier to identify those with a positive reputation within the community.
